[Asia Economy Yang Nak-gyu, Military Specialist Reporter]Defense Minister Seo Wook is considering a meeting with Lee Rae-jin (55), the older brother of civil servant A who was shot dead by North Korean forces in the West Sea.
Moon Hong-sik, Deputy Spokesperson of the Ministry of National Defense, responded on the 29th during a regular briefing to a question about whether discussions regarding the meeting are underway, saying, "We will inform you once a decision is made."
Earlier, on the 26th during the Ministry of National Defense's comprehensive audit, Minister Seo was asked if he intended to meet the bereaved family, to which he replied, "If necessary, I will do so. I also want to hear their heartbreaking story."
At that time, Minister Seo also stated that they are conducting a legal review on whether to provide intelligence information collected by the military at the time if the UN investigates this incident.
Additionally, when asked whether it would be possible to show the intelligence data to the bereaved family, he answered, "Showing it to the bereaved family and to the investigative agency (referring to the UN investigation) might be somewhat different, but we will review it comprehensively."
In this regard, the Ministry of National Defense is reportedly internally reviewing a plan to partially provide intelligence data not only to the UN but also to the bereaved family. However, as of this day, it is known that there has been no formal request for data submission from the UN.
